Advantages of remote work at GBS Staffing

  1. Flexibility: Working remotely allows our agents to set their own schedules and work at times that are most productive for them. This flexibility can be especially helpful for agents with other responsibilities, such as caring for children or elderly parents.
  2. Increased productivity: Many people find that they are more productive when working remotely. Without the distractions of a busy office, it’s easier to focus on work and get things done.
  3. Cost savings: Working remotely can save our agents and our clients money on commuting, office space, and other expenses associated with traditional office work.
  4. Access to a wider talent pool: Remote work allows GBS Staffing to hire the best talent from around the world, regardless of their location. This can lead to a more diverse and talented workforce.

Challenges of remote work at GBS Staffing

  1. Communication: Remote work can make communication more challenging, especially when working with a team. It’s important to establish clear communication channels and protocols to ensure that everyone is on the same page.
  2. Isolation: Working remotely can be isolating, especially if you’re used to working in a busy office. It’s important to make an effort to stay connected with colleagues and maintain social interactions.
  3. Technology issues: Remote work relies heavily on technology, which can sometimes be unreliable. It’s important to have backup plans in place in case of technical difficulties.

Tips for making remote work at GBS Staffing work for you

  1. Establish a dedicated workspace: Set up a workspace that is dedicated to work. This will help you stay focused and avoid distractions.
  2. Set clear boundaries: Establish clear boundaries between work and personal time. This can help you avoid burnout and maintain a healthy work-life balance.
  3. Communicate effectively: Use clear and concise communication channels to ensure that everyone is on the same page. This includes using email, instant messaging, and video conferencing tools as needed.
  4. Stay connected: Make an effort to stay connected with colleagues, even if you’re not physically in the same location. This can help you maintain social interactions and avoid isolation.
  5. Stay organized: Use tools such as calendars, task lists, and project management software to stay organized and on track.
